Six Flags Entertainment and game developer Capcom have teamed up to host a themed event at Six Flags theme parks across the nation, in celebration of the release of “Resident Evil 6” Oct. 2.

The Resident Evil 6 Flags Night will take place Oct. 6 during the theme parks’ month-long Halloween event, Fright Fest, and feature themed displays, game demo stations and branded “street teams” who will hand out “Resident Evil 6” prizes.

As part of the event Six Flags and Capcom have also teamed up with GameStop to give fans who pre-order and purchase the game at the retailer exclusive benefits, including discounted admission tickets, vouchers for haunted attractions and exclusive ride time on certain Six Flags coasters.

"Having the ability to create and own a branded event like Resident Evil 6 Flags Night within one of the most popular Halloween events across the country, is a tremendous opportunity for our brand," says John Diamonon, product manager, Resident Evil, Capcom. "Not only does the promotion raise awareness for the ‘Resident Evil 6’ launch, but it provides added value and exclusive benefits at Six Flags for all of our fans who pre-order the game."
